Strategies to Maximize Welcome Bonuses Without Wagering Pitfalls

Grab the 100% match up to €500, but only if the T&Cs demand a 35x playthrough on the deposit plus bonus amount.

I’ve seen too many bankrolls evaporate because someone ignored the contribution rates. Slots usually count 100%, but table games? Often just 10% or less. (Yeah, that math hurts.) If you spin on Roulette to clear a 40x requirement, you’re basically lighting cash on fire. Stick to high-RTP video slots with volatility that doesn’t drain your balance in five minutes. I personally avoid anything under 96% RTP when chasing a bonus. It’s a grind, sure, but the alternative is walking away with nothing.

Check the max bet limit per spin while the bonus is active. Most sites cap it at €5. Bet €6 and they void the entire pot. I learned this the hard way once; I hit a massive win on a retriggered free spin round, only to get the payout confiscated because I bumped the stake during a bonus feature. Don’t be that guy. Also, watch out for the “Game Weighting” section. Some titles contribute 0% toward wagering. Playing them is a waste of time.

Common Mistakes to Avoid When Playing Roulette and Blackjack Online

I’ve seen players blow their entire bankroll on a single session because they ignored basic math. Start with this: never chase losses in roulette. (I’ve watched a guy lose 12 straight bets on red, Cresus Casino then doubled down on black like it was a magic spell. It wasn’t. It never is.)

RTP on European roulette? 97.3%. That’s not a safety net. It’s a long-term average. If you’re betting $100 per spin and lose 10 in a row, your next bet isn’t “due” to win. It’s just another independent event. The wheel doesn’t remember.

Blackjack? Stop splitting 10s. I’ve seen it. A player splits two 10s against a dealer’s 6, gets a 3 and a 5, then busts. The dealer turns over a 16 and also busts. (Why? Because the math says 10 + 10 is 20. Not 13 and 15. Not a “potential” hand.)

Don’t use the Martingale system unless you have a $10,000 bankroll and zero emotional attachment to it. I’ve seen it work once. Then it collapsed on a 7-loss streak. (That’s 128x your original bet. You don’t have that kind of buffer.)

Never play blackjack with a 6:5 payout. That’s a trap. It looks like a fair game until you realize you’re getting paid 6 to 5 instead of 3 to 2. That cuts your effective RTP by 1.4%. That’s not a rounding error. That’s a tax on your skill.
